Secure hosting is paramount for your website. From protecting sensitive customer data to maintaining the integrity of your online presence, web security is a critical aspect of managing a successful website.
Whether you are a small business owner or a seasoned web developer, understanding how to secure a website can help you safeguard your website against potential threats and ensure a safe browsing experience for your visitors.
Let us explore the world of web hosting security together.
What are the Web Hosting Security Features to Look for
It is crucial to consider security features to protect your website from threats such as hacking, malware, and data breaches.
Here are some key web hosting security features to look for.
1.Software Security:
Software security is crucial for protecting your website from cyber threats. It involves regular updates and patches to fix vulnerabilities in the server software and operating systems. A reliable hosting providers ensure that all servers are registered for automatic updates, keeping the system secure from known vulnerabilities. They also run frequent security scans using enterprise-grade software to identify any potential threats and proactively protect the servers. This continuous monitoring and updating process is vital for maintaining a secure online presence and ensuring business continuity.
2. SSL Certificate:
SSL is known as a mark of secure hosting. When a website has an SSL certificate, it ensures that any sensitive information, such as credit card details or personal information, is securely encrypted. This encryption makes it difficult for hackers to intercept and steal the data.
An SSL certificate also helps in building trust with your visitors, as it indicates that your website is secure, and their information is protected. Additionally, it is beneficial for SEO, as search engines favor secure websites. Search engines like Google give preference to websites that use SSL certificates, as it is a sign of a secure and trustworthy site.
3. Backups and Restorations:
Imagine website falls victim to a hacking attack, resulting in the loss of critical data, including product listings, customer information, and transaction history.
Hosting providers often offer daily backup services as part of their plans, allowing for easy restoration of your website to a previous state. This feature ensures that your valuable data is not permanently lost and can be retrieved with minimal downtime.
Having a dependable backup and restoration system in place provides website security, quick recovery of data in the event of accidental deletion, hacking, or other data loss incidents.
4.DDoS Protection:
You should not even consider a hosting provider without this web hosting security feature. The DDoS protection system works by filtering out fraudulent traffic while allowing legitimate traffic to pass through, ensuring that your website remains accessible to users. Implementing such a level of protection is essential for maintaining the availability and performance of your website, safeguarding it from potential downtime and financial losses due to these attacks.
One of the more recent notable DDoS attacks occurred in February 2020, targeting Amazon Web Services (AWS), which serves as a crucial component of the internet’s infrastructure, providing hosting services for a sizable portion of global web traffic across numerous companies.
Given the scale of the attack and the importance of AWS, it is likely that the attack caused significant disruption to the targeted customer’s services, potentially leading to downtime, loss of revenue, and reputational damage.
5.Network Monitoring:
This is a critical web hosting security feature that involves continuously observing a computer network for slow or failing components. Network monitoring is essential for identifying potential issues before they escalate into major problems.
A network intrusion detection, prevention, and vulnerability management system provide comprehensive protection against various threats. High-performance network processors scrutinize each packet flow in real-time, determining whether they are legitimate or harmful. This instant protection ensures that harmful attacks do not reach their targets, keeping your website and data secure.
6.CDN Support:
In any discussion on how to secure a website, the role of a Content Delivery Network (CDN) should never be overlooked.
A CDN is a network of servers distributed geographically to deliver content to users more efficiently. Hosting providers typically offer CDN options to enhance website performance and security. A CDN can reduce the load on your hosting server, improve website loading times, and provide an additional layer of security by distributing your content across multiple servers. It is advisable to check with your hosting provider directly for specific details about their CDN support.
READ: 5 Easy Tips to Secure your Website
Top 10 Best Web Hosting Security Practices
To ensure the hosting security of your website, it is important to follow best practices that protect your website and data from potential threats.
Here are the top 10 best web hosting security practices for a business:
1.Back Up Data:
Regularly backing up your website data is like having insurance for your digital assets. In the unfortunate event of a cyber-attack, server failure, or accidental deletion, having a recent backup ensures that you can quickly restore your website to its previous state.
Hence for hosting security, it’s important to choose a hosting provider that offers automatic backup solutions to make the process seamless and hassle-free. Additionally, consider storing backups in multiple locations, such as off-site or cloud storage, to ensure that you have redundancy in case one backup location fails. This approach maximizes the chances of successful disaster recovery and minimizes downtime for your website.
2.Use SSL Encryption:
SSL encryption protects data transmitted between your website and its visitors. SSL certificates create a secure, encrypted connection, ensuring that sensitive information like login credentials and payment details are kept private.
You can purchase an SSL certificate from a trusted Certificate Authority (CA). Once you have the SSL certificate, you need to install it on your web server. Most hosting providers offer tools or guides to help you with this process.
After installing the SSL certificate, update your website URLs to use the “https://” protocol instead of “http://”. This ensures that all pages on your website are accessed securely.
Implementing SSL not only boosts security but also improves trust with your visitors and can positively impact your search engine ranking.
3. Use SFTP:
Secure File Transfer Protocol (SFTP) is an important part of secure hosting. It is a secure method for transferring files to and from your server. It enhances security by encrypting both commands and data, ensuring that sensitive information is protected from potential eavesdroppers. Unlike standard FTP, which sends data in plaintext, SFTP encrypts the data, making it much harder for unauthorized parties to intercept and read the information being transmitted. It is important to always use SFTP instead of FTP to ensure, especially when transferring sensitive files, to safeguard your file transfers against interception and unauthorized access, ensuring the security and integrity of your data.
4.Remove Unused Applications:
Removing unused applications and plugins from your website is a crucial security measure. These unused elements can create vulnerabilities that hackers can exploit to gain unauthorized access to your website. Outdated or unnecessary software may have known security issues that cybercriminals actively target. By regularly auditing your website and hosting environment, you can identify and remove any applications that are no longer in use or needed, reducing the potential attack surface, and strengthening your website’s security posture.
5.Periodically Change Passwords:
Periodically changing passwords is a crucial security practice to protect your web hosting account, website admin, and database from unauthorized access. This practice, often recommended as part of web hosting security, helps prevent hackers from using stolen or compromised credentials to gain access to your sensitive information. To ensure effectiveness, use strong, unique passwords that combine letters, numbers, and special characters. Implementing a policy for periodic password changes, such as every three to six months, helps maintain the security of your accounts over time, reducing the risk of unauthorized access.
6.Set Up a Web Application Firewall:
A Web Application Firewall (WAF) is a security solution that protects your website from various web-based attacks. It acts as a filter between your website server and the incoming traffic, analyzing each request and blocking those that appear to be malicious.
One of the most common types of attacks that a WAF can prevent is SQL injection, where attackers try to manipulate your website’s database using malicious SQL queries. Another common attack is cross-site scripting (XSS), where attackers inject malicious scripts into your website to steal information or perform unauthorized actions. A WAF can also protect against brute force attacks, where attackers try to gain access to your website by repeatedly guessing passwords.
7.Scan Website Files for Malware:
Regularly scanning your website files for malware is crucial for maintaining hosting security and a secure online presence. Malware can infect your website through vulnerabilities in your software, plugins, or themes, and can be used to steal sensitive information, spread spam, or launch cyber-attacks.
Using a reputable security tool or service to scan your website files ensures that any malicious code is detected and removed promptly. These tools can identify a wide range of malware, including viruses, trojans, and ransomware, and provide you with the necessary information to eliminate the threat.
8.Software Updates:
Keeping your website’s software, including the content management system (CMS), plugins, and themes, up to date is crucial for security. Developers frequently release updates to patch vulnerabilities and improve performance. Enable automatic updates where possible, and regularly check for and apply manual updates to ensure your website remains secure.
9.Restrict Website Access:
Limiting access to your website’s admin area, files, and databases minimizes the risk of unauthorized changes or data theft. Implement access controls based on user roles and responsibilities and use strong authentication methods. Consider using IP whitelisting to allow access only from trusted locations.
10.Use Security Extensions:
Many CMS platforms, like WordPress and Joomla, offer security extensions or plugins that enhance your website’s security. These tools can provide features such as malware scanning, firewall protection, login security, and more. Research and install reputable security extensions to strengthen your website’s defences against various threats.
Web Hosting Security FAQs
1. Which Hosting Type Is the Most Secure?
While no hosting type can offer a foolproof guarantee, dedicated hosting is often known as the most secure hosting. With dedicated hosting, you have exclusive access to a physical server, reducing the risk of shared vulnerabilities.
This allows for greater control over security measures, such as custom firewalls and monitoring systems tailored to your needs. However, the security of any hosting type also relies on the provider’s practices and your own security efforts.
2. How Do I Find a Secure Web Hosting Provider?
To find the right provider for hosting security, look for one with a formidable reputation for security and reliability. Check for features like SSL certificates, regular backups, firewall protection, and DDoS mitigation. Reading customer reviews can help gauge their security track record. Opt for providers that offer 24/7 support and have a clear, transparent security policy. Providers that regularly update their hardware and software are also worth considering.
3. Can a Hosting Provider Guarantee Website Security?
It is important to understand that no hosting provider can guarantee 100% website security due to the ever-evolving nature of cybersecurity threats. However, reputable providers implement robust security measures, such as firewalls, SSL certificates, regular backups, and malware scanning, to significantly reduce the risk of security breaches. Website owners should also follow best practices, like using strong passwords and keeping software up to date, to enhance security.
4. What Are the Most Common Security Threats a Web Hosting Service Faces?
Web hosting security commonly faces threats such as DDoS attacks, malware infections, SQL injection, cross-site scripting (XSS), and brute force attacks. DDoS attacks can overwhelm servers with traffic, while malware can infect and damage websites. SQL injection and XSS exploit vulnerabilities in web applications to steal data or deface websites. Brute force attacks attempt to crack passwords through trial and error. Hosting providers implement various security measures to mitigate these threats.
5. Which Web Hosting Is Best for WordPress Speed?
Managed WordPress hosting is often recommended for optimal WordPress speed. These hosting services are specifically optimized for WordPress, offering features like fast SSD storage, built-in caching, and a content delivery network (CDN) to enhance website performance. Providers like WP Engine, Kinsta, and SiteGround are known for their speed and reliability in hosting WordPress sites. Managed WordPress hosting also typically includes automatic updates and expert support, ensuring your site remains fast and secure.
Online security threats are constantly evolving, requiring ongoing vigilance and adaptation of protective measures. It is important to maintain open communication with your hosting provider to address any concerns and ensure that your security needs are effectively met. By staying proactive and informed about hosting security, you can better safeguard your online assets against emerging threats.
If the above is overwhelming for you, consider using a managed web hosting service.
BigRock’s managed web hosting offers a secure and hassle-free solution for businesses. With automatic updates, regular backups, and enhanced security measures, your website is protected against cyber threats. Expert support ensures any issues are promptly addressed, while performance monitoring keeps your site fast and responsive. Scalability options allow for easy adjustments as your business grows.
By choosing BigRock’s managed web hosting, you can focus on your business operations while leaving the technical aspects of website maintenance to the professionals.